script_tag(name:"insight", value:"This update for MozillaThunderbird fixes the following issues:
Mozilla Thunderbird 78.11 (bsc#1186696)
Security issues fixed:
- CVE-2021-29964: Out of bounds-read when parsing a `WM_COPYDATA` message
- CVE-2021-29967: Memory safety bugs fixed in Thunderbird 78.11
General improvements:
- OpenPGP could not be disabled for an account if a key was previously
configured
- Recipients were unable to decrypt some messages when the sender had
changed the message encryption from OpenPGP to S/MIME
- Contacts moved between CardDAV address books were not synced to the new
server
- CardDAV compatibility fixes for Google Contacts
- Folder pane had no clear indication of focus on macOS");
